Cohere, headquartered in Grange Park, Toronto, ON, specializes in enterprise-grade AI solutions tailored for regulated industries such as banking and telecom. With $1.5 billion in funding, Cohere has secured contracts with major clients including Royal Bank of Canada, Fujitsu, and Oracle, providing ...

Cohere is seeking a Talent Acquisition Partner to lead full-cycle recruitment for senior-level roles across various non-engineering teams. You'll collaborate with hiring managers to develop effective recruiting strategies. This role requires creativity and a proactive approach to sourcing top talent.
Job Description
Who you are
You have a strong background in talent acquisition, particularly in recruiting for senior-level roles across diverse functions such as Enterprise Sales, Sales Engineering, Finance, Marketing, Design, and Legal. You understand the nuances of each department and can tailor your approach to attract the best candidates. Your experience has equipped you with the skills to manage a full lifecycle recruitment process effectively, ensuring a seamless experience for both candidates and hiring managers.
You are a proactive recruiter who takes the initiative to source top talent, utilizing various platforms and networks to identify potential candidates. You are comfortable using recruitment tools like Ashby to manage recruiting funnels and maintain organization throughout the hiring process. Your ability to influence and partner with hiring managers and organizational leaders is key to your success in this role.
You thrive in a fast-paced environment and are passionate about building diverse teams that reflect a range of perspectives. You believe that a strong team is built on collaboration and communication, and you are dedicated to fostering an inclusive hiring process. You are results-oriented and understand the importance of metrics in evaluating the effectiveness of your recruiting strategies.

What you'll do
In this role, you will own the full lifecycle recruitment process for senior-level positions across various non-engineering teams. You will partner closely with hiring managers to develop effective recruiting strategies that align with the company's mission and values. Your responsibilities will include proactively sourcing candidates, managing the recruiting funnel, and ensuring a positive candidate experience throughout the hiring process.
You will take the lead in conducting interviews, assessing candidates' fit for the roles, and providing feedback to hiring managers. Your ability to influence and guide hiring decisions will be crucial in building a strong team that drives the company's success. You will also be responsible for maintaining accurate records in the recruitment system and analyzing data to improve recruitment strategies.
As a Talent Acquisition Partner, you will play a key role in shaping the company's culture by attracting diverse talent that aligns with Cohere's mission to scale intelligence for humanity. You will collaborate with other members of the Talent Team to share best practices and continuously improve the recruitment process.
